dc.descriptionThis letter sets out the application of New World Hope Organization to join the United Nations Environment Programme Global Mercury Partnership and affirms its commitment to the Partnership goal of minimising and, where feasible, eliminating anthropogenic mercury releases. It describes the organisation’s legal status, mandate and areas of work, and identifies intended contributions in mercury waste management, mercury in products, mercury releases from coal combustion, and artisanal and small-scale gold mining.
